If you are on the Facebook, by now, you should know the latest big changes that Facebook did toward to its privacy settings rolled out few days ago. If you still don’t know or do not clear what and how the changes can affect your privacy, below this video explain you more.
What Facebook did is recommending FB users adopt a series of new privacy settings that would reveal their personal data to anyone on the internet. To get a clear picture of what Facebook means by everyone (and its implications) you should check out the revised Facebook privacy policy:
“Information set to ‘everyone’ is publicly available information, may be accessed by everyone on the Internet (including people not logged into Facebook), is subject to indexing by third party search engines, may be associated with you outside of Facebook (such as when you visit other sites on the internet), and may be imported and exported by us and others without privacy limitations.”
“The default privacy setting for certain types of information you post on Facebook is set to ‘everyone.’ You can review and change the default settings in your privacy settings. If you delete ‘everyone’ content that you posted on Facebook, we will remove it from your Facebook profile, but have no control over its use outside of Facebook.”
Let’s make it clear. If you make your information available to “everyone”, it actually means “everyone, forever”. Even if you change your mind later, it may just too late.
